The Central Austin Housing Problem Nobody in the Suburbs Has

Here’s something the big suburban insulation franchises genuinely don’t encounter: Hyde Park and West Campus are packed with 1910s–1940s craftsman bungalows and 1950s–60s pier-and-beam rental duplexes that were built with zero wall-cavity or underfloor insulation. These housing types are nearly absent in Pflugerville or Cedar Park, which means contractors who cut their teeth on slab-on-grade new-builds often don’t know what they’re looking at when they crawl under a West Campus duplex.

The physics here are unforgiving. Downtown and Central Austin sit inside Austin’s urban heat island, running 5–8°F hotter than surrounding suburban areas on summer days. That alone pushes unshaded attic assemblies past 150°F. But pier-and-beam homes face a second attack vector: radiant heat rising from the ground through an open crawl space directly into the uninsulated floor system. We call it the sandwich effect — 150°F baking from above, ground-radiated heat pressing from below — and no HVAC upgrade in the world solves it without dense-pack cellulose or closed-cell spray foam installed in that floor assembly first.

Add Austin’s IECC Climate Zone 2A humidity to the equation, and vapor drive becomes as critical as R-value. Moisture management in a 1928 Hyde Park bungalow requires a different strategy than moisture management in a 2018 Round Rock tract home. Tom Hopkins and the Super Green Insulation Austin team have worked through that specific calculus hundreds of times inside these zip codes.

The Warehouse District presents its own version of this challenge: converted brick industrial buildings with high ceilings, masonry walls that have meaningful thermal mass but poor R-value, and no standard stud cavity to fill with batts. Spray foam systems like Icynene and Demilec closed-cell formulations are often the only way to add meaningful resistance without furring out every wall.

Common Local Scenarios We Handle Every Week

The Hyde Park rental owner whose tenants keep complaining about August utility bills. We find uninsulated floor assemblies and attics with R-11 or less — often original blown-in that settled decades ago. Dense-pack cellulose (GreenFiber) through the floor, R-38 Owens Corning blown fiberglass in the attic, and air-sealing at penetrations typically drops cooling loads by 25–35%.

The West Campus condo or duplex investor preparing for a refinance or sale. An insulation retrofit documented with Austin Energy rebate paperwork and a written warranty is a transferable asset. We provide full project documentation specifically formatted for appraisal and disclosure purposes.

The Downtown homeowner in a converted brick building who can’t keep one room below 80°F. Masonry walls with no interior furring are thermal radiators in summer. Closed-cell spray foam applied to the interior face — Icynene or CertainTeed product lines, depending on thickness constraints — stops that surface radiation without requiring a full gut renovation.
